Output efbc32735dc8e3ff37b02d5f24bbfb12b01290bdb59118372785c1eca37cc858:11

value
117609116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aca0a97cbf3d81f8ce877c89fa43285ded2ca11 OP_EQUAL
address
3BRfaxZv2ZHiMyx2bBK19BiHhZMQfqvaEx
transaction
efbc32735dc8e3ff37b02d5f24bbfb12b01290bdb59118372785c1eca37cc858
confirmations
347041
spent
true